Warm vs. Cool Colors: Setting the Mood

Colors are broadly categorized as warm or cool, each creating a distinct atmosphere:

  • Warm Colors: Reds, oranges, and yellows evoke feelings of warmth, energy, and excitement. These colors are perfect for spaces where you want to feel energized and social, like a dining room or kitchen.
  • Cool Colors: Blues, greens, and purples have a calming and soothing effect. They’re ideal for bedrooms and bathrooms, where relaxation is key.

Creating Harmony: Color Schemes That Work

Once you’ve explored warm and cool tones, consider different color schemes:

  • Complementary Colors: These colors sit opposite each other on the color wheel, like blue and orange. They create a vibrant and energetic contrast.
  • Analogous Colors: These colors sit next to each other on the color wheel, like blue and green. They create a sense of harmony and flow.
  • Monochromatic Colors: This scheme uses different shades and tints of a single color for a sophisticated and cohesive look.

Discovering your color preferences is only the first step. Here’s how to translate your newfound knowledge into a beautifully designed home:

  1. Start Small: Instead of overwhelming yourself with a complete overhaul, begin with a small space like a powder room or accent wall.
  2. Test Your Colors: Paint swatches on the wall and observe how they look at different times of day under varying light conditions.
  3. Consider Your Furniture and Decor: Your color choices should complement your existing furniture and decor.
  4. Don’t Forget the Details: Small details like throw pillows, artwork, and rugs can add pops of color and complete the look.

2. What if I like both warm and cool colors?

Many people are drawn to both warm and cool colors. The key is to find a balance that works for you. For example, you could use a warm color as the dominant hue and incorporate cool colors as accents.
